CSS/HTML question

I'm trying to duplicate the effect where a heading has some text justified to the left followed by some blank space, and then some text justified to the right, all on the same line (see circled area on attached image).

My instinct would be to create a single-row table with two cells. However, I know that pre-KF8 mobi files struggle with tables (I don't know how well KF8 deals with them). My question then is this: is there another way to achieve that formatting effect, and if not, does anyone know how well a KF8 conversion from epub in Calibre renders tables (for display on a Kindle device).
